FORMULATION AND EVALUATION OF A POLYHERBAL CANDY CONTAINING KALANCHOE PINNATA, DOOBGRASS AND BARLEY FOR THE MANAGEMENT OF KIDNEY STONE

Janhavi Thakur, Shreya Thakare, Jitu Turkar, Tejas Umak, Parikshit Bambal, Kanchan Makade, *Shailesh Pise, Dinesh Wanjari, Prasad Jumade

ABSTRACT

Kidney stones are among the most frequently occurring chronic urological disorders, which involve the formation of crystals or stones formed as a result of the supersaturation and crystallogenesis of certain solutes like calcium, oxalates, and uric acid within the renal system. Herbal medicines represent safe and multi-targeted approaches for the management of such disorders via diuretic, anti-oxidant, alkalinizing, and anti-crystallization effects. The current study is dedicated to creating an easy-to-use herbal candy using three known herbs of antilithiatic and nephroprotective actions such as Kalanchoe pinnata, Cynodon, dactylon, (Doobgrass), and Hordeum vulgare (barley seeds). As a natural candy base, jaggery was chosen for its beneficial nutritional properties, excellent binding activity, and stabilization effect on herbal compounds when heated. Candy formulations consisting of three different forms of barley (as extract, roasted seeds,or fine seed powder) were developed according to standard candy-making procedures (decoction, boiling, jaggery melt, mixing, molding). The three samples were compared based on organoleptic parameters, weight uniformity, hardness, friability, thickness, texture, and stability. Barley extract failed to provide adequate binding, resulting in soft, sticky candy. Roasted barley seeds increased brittleness and reduced palatability. The batch containing fine barley seed powder demonstrated the most desirable charateristics, including optimal hardness, smooth texture, uniform weight, and improved stability. Moreover, barley powder retained natural fibres, soluble beta-glucans, and alkalizing compounds, enhancing both candy structure and therapeutic potential. Overall, the optimized polyherbal candy shows promise as an effective, palatable, and convenient nutraceutical supplement for supporting kidney stone prevention and urinary health. Its formulation combines diuretic, antioxidant, and anti-crystallization actions of the selected herbs with the nutritional benefits of jaggery. Further work, including phytochemical quantification, in-vitro anti-lithiatic evaluation, and clinical validation, is recommended to confirm its efficacy and establish it as a standardized herbal dosage form.
